+/************************************************************************************
+ * Name: stm32_gpiosetevent
+ *
+ * Description:
+ * Sets/clears GPIO based event and interrupt triggers.
+ *
+ * Limitations:
+ * Presently single gpio can configured on the same EXTI line.
+ *
+ * Parameters:
+ * - pinset: gpio pin configuration
+ * - rising/falling edge: enables
+ * - event: generate event when set
+ * - func: when non-NULL, generate interrupt
+ *
+ * Returns:
+ * True when GPIO Event/Interrupt generation is successfully configured.
+ ************************************************************************************/
+
+bool stm32_gpiosetevent(uint32_t pinset, bool risingedge, bool fallingedge,
+ bool event, void (*func)(void))
+{
+ uint32_t exti_isr = pinset & GPIO_PIN_MASK;
+ uint32_t exti_bit = STM32_EXTI_BIT( exti_isr );
+ int intno;
+ int (*exti_hnd)(int irq, void *context);
+
+ /* Set callback, single callback at the moment, but we could extend
+ * that easily
+ */
+
+ if (exti_isr < 5) {
+ intno = exti_isr + STM32_IRQ_EXTI0;
+ switch(exti_isr) {
+ case 0: exti_hnd = stm32_exti0_isr; break;
+ case 1: exti_hnd = stm32_exti1_isr; break;
+ case 2: exti_hnd = stm32_exti2_isr; break;
+ case 3: exti_hnd = stm32_exti3_isr; break;
+ default:exti_hnd = stm32_exti4_isr; break;
+ }
+ }
+ else if (exti_isr < 10) {
+ exti_isr = 5;
+ exti_hnd = stm32_exti95_isr;
+ intno = STM32_IRQ_EXTI95;
+ }
+ else {
+ exti_isr = 6;
+ exti_hnd = stm32_exti1510_isr;
+ intno = STM32_IRQ_EXTI1510;
+ }
+
+ /* Check if previous and different instance exists? */
+
+ if (func && stm32_exti_callbacks[exti_isr] &&
+ func != stm32_exti_callbacks[exti_isr])
+ return false;
+
+ stm32_exti_callbacks[exti_isr] = func;
+
+ /* Install external interrupt handlers */
+
+ if (func) {
+ irq_attach(intno, exti_hnd);
+ up_enable_irq(intno);
+ }
+ else up_disable_irq(intno);
+
+ /* Configure GPIO, enable EXTI line enabled if event or interrupt is enabled */
+
+ if (event || func)
+ pinset |= GPIO_EXTI;
+
+ stm32_configgpio( pinset );
+
+ /* Configure rising/falling edges */
+
+ modifyreg32(STM32_EXTI_RTSR, risingedge ? 0 : exti_bit, risingedge ? exti_bit : 0);
+ modifyreg32(STM32_EXTI_FTSR, fallingedge ? 0 : exti_bit, fallingedge ? exti_bit : 0);
+
+ /* Enable Events and Interrupts */
+
+ modifyreg32(STM32_EXTI_EMR, event ? 0 : exti_bit, event ? exti_bit : 0);
+ modifyreg32(STM32_EXTI_IMR, func ? 0 : exti_bit, func ? exti_bit : 0);
+
+ return true;
+}
